What is the Criminal Law?
The criminal law sets the acceptable limits of conduct in society. Everyone is expected to obey the criminal law under the penalty of punishment. The criminal law generally does not require you to perform an action, rather, it forbids an unlawful action. For instance you are forbidden to take property that does not belong to you, or hitting someone, etc. The State of Tennessee, and the federal government have their own set of criminal laws.
